Meeting/Redemption Point
- hinter dem nhow Hotel, direkt an der Spree, Stralauer Allee 3, 10245 Berlin, Deutschland | How to get to the jetty: The Solarwaterworld AG jetty is located directly behind the nhow Hotel at Stralauer Allee 3. The easiest way is to enter the following 3 words in the What3Words navigation aid - and let yourself be guided to us to the square meter: depict.kneel.promote From the Oberbaumbrücke, it's about 150m to our jetty. You'll have the EastSide Gallery behind you when you're at the Oberbaumbrücke. Just walk along Stralauer Allee to the nhow Hotel. Then keep right and look for our blue Solarwaterworld flag. Just 4 minutes from the Eastside Gallery. 6 minutes from the Warschauer Strasse S & U-Bahn. 8 minutes from the Schlesisches Tor subway

What you can expect
Experience East Berlin – silent, impressive, and full of history!
This tour is accessible for everyone! Wheelchair users of all kinds are welcome on our ship.
Join us on an unforgettable tour where we'll guide you almost silently through the fascinating mix of nature, water, and history in Berlin's east. Sit back and enjoy the unique perspective on a side of Berlin that many visitors never get to see.
Our journey starts off relaxed at our harbour. First, we'll head a bit west: we'll glide under the imposing Oberbaumbrücke and pass the famous East Side Gallery – the longest open-air gallery in the world. The path leads us to the historic heart of Berlin, the charming Nikolai Quarter. Before the lock, we'll turn around at the historic harbour and head east.
Now the view of the impressive radial system opens up. After passing the Oberbaumbrücke again, we dive into the Osthafen - once an important ship handling point of the GDR. We'll continue towards Treptower Park, a place full of history, nature, and the scene of one of the most spectacular escapes from the GDR.
We'll continue our tour to the traditional Eierhäuschen, turn there, and then glide past the legendary Berlin radio house. A short detour takes us to Rummelsburg Bay, where we'll do a little lap before heading back to our harbour.
An experience between water, nature, and contemporary history – perfect for Berlin lovers, nature lovers, and explorers.
